And so the testing continues on my new SX70. This morning I went out to the airport and set up to do a scan of ISO performance. My target again was a Glenmorangie box. I put them all together into a composite. This is best viewed in "original." Left side top to bottom is ISO 100, 200 and 400. Right side top to bottom is ISO 800, 1600 and 3200. I would say this is very disappointing to me. 100 and 200 are not bad. 400 is marginal and the others are pretty poor. I was hoping for much better, but I remember this is a tiny sensor. You get what you pay for. Each of the exposures are cropped 651 X 350 (.227 MP) which is a small part of the frame. Maybe I am being too picky. It certainly exacerbates the problems. Next up is testing sharpness at various focal lengths. Not sure what I am going to do yet. Stand by for adventure.
